All-Elite Wrestling has made its long-awaited debut on consoles everywhere with its first release, AEW: Fight Forever, now available on multiple consoles. The game takes a different approach to its competitor WWE 2K, opting to pay homage to the arcade-style wrestling games of old.

AEW: Fight Forever is a nostalgic title that doesn't take itself too seriously, with a number of great match types to have fan-favorite AEW stars participate in. One of the defining features of the title, which takes wrestling to extreme levels, is the plethora of weapons at the player's disposal. From classic weapons to witty and outrageous, these are the best of the 40 weapons players will find under the AEW ring.

10 Pizza Box

The most unexpected of weapons in AEW: Fight Forever is certainly one of the funniest. A pizza box under the ring certainly sets the tone of the game overall. This weapon is not likely to do any damage to foes, but it doesn't mean it won't be a popular option, especially if there's any pizza left.

It isn't certain what pizza toppings once called this box home, but wrestlers in AEW: Fight Forever can assert their dominance in the ring with a humiliating strike to the head with a greasy cardboard box. It may not spill any blood, but the pizza box could do some serious emotional damage to opponents.

9 Caution Sign

AEW: Fight Forever features hilarious weapons among their damage-dealers, as well as some ironic ones. Players can make sure their opponents read the fine print by battering them with the warning sign under the ring.

The caution sign won't cause any memorable injuries, but they certainly serve a comic purpose, particularly as players can mount the sign over their opponent's head. It is a prime example of how AEW: Fight Forever manages to incorporate devastating weapons with ones that are there purely to serve a comedic purpose.

8 Car Tire

Another weapon that serves a comic purpose more than a damaging one, a car tire is available as a playable weapon in the game. It is a great tool for smacking opponents around, but also looks great as a makeshift hat.

Players can put the care tire over their opponent's head, which makes for a humorous fashion accessory. While they are incapacitated by the tire, it is the perfect time for players to deliver more damage to their compromised foes.

7 American Football Helmet

Designed to provide American football players with adequate protection, the football helmet in AEW: Fight Forever certainly doesn't do its job in the game. This round, hard plastic weapon has the potential to cause a concussion and then some, making it an ideal offensive tool.

In what appears to be a gesture of good faith, players can fit the American football helmet on their opponents. However, this serves more to incapacitate than it does to protect. Nonetheless, it is an act of kindness to ensure opponents have the right equipment before their next beat down.

6 Thumbtacks

Hardcore legends like the great Mick Foley will take the scars of their brutal matches to their grave, and a lot of small ones will have come from the unforgiving little pins that found themselves buried in his back. In AEW: Fight Forever, hardcore fans can relive the gruesome experiences of some of their favorite daredevils with thumbtacks.

Players can cover the ring mat with the contents of a hefty bag of thumbtacks. These in turn can be used as a weapon by slamming or dragging their opponents through them. Players will need to be careful though, as this strategy could backfire with the tacks laying on mutual ground.

5 Barbed Wire Baseball Bat

It is very rare these days to see barbed wire in a wrestling match, and rightfully so. The wire is razor-sharp and can tear through flesh like a knife through butter. Naturally, its place in wrestling seems to be in the history books...except for AEW stars.

Combining razor-sharp wire with a blunt weapon, the barbed wire baseball bat is without question the most gruesome weapon in AEW: Fight Forever. Using this on an opponent will easily cause them to bleed, and even in an arcade game setting, it is tough to watch. It is also available as a broom for players to sweep the floor with their competition.

4 Fire Extinguisher

The fire extinguisher was a fairly popular weapon in the "glory days" of wrestling in the late 90s-early 2000s, with one generally making an appearance every month or so. In AEW: Fight Forever, this safety equipment can be brought out regularly to do the exact opposite of what it is designed to do.

The fire extinguisher is the only weapon in AEW: Fight Forever that players can "shoot," more or less. As a multi-functional tool of destruction, players can choose to clobber their opponents over the head with the tank or envelop them in its gaseous contents. While it can be used to douse a burning table, it's more likely to be used to knock out fellow competitors.

3 Table

A staple underneath the ring of any reputable wrestling event, the table has made or broken careers as much as it has been broken during a match. While this weapon is among the best in its natural, devastating glory, it's the additional feature in AEW: Fight Forever that makes these particular tables stand out.

With the tap of a button, players can turn the standard wooden table into a flaming career-ender. In an action that has rarely been seen in real-life wrestling, players can set the table on fire and slam their opponents into the inferno. The tables are unforgiving, so players need to make sure they don't end up the ones thrown into the fire.

2 Skateboard

AEW fans have their superstar Darby Allin to thank for the inclusion of this weapon. If players search hard enough, they will find a skateboard under the ring just begging to be used. Whether channeling their inner Tony Hawk or just looking to deliver some blunt force trauma, the skateboard is one of the more versatile weapons in the game.

Unlike other weapons, the skateboard can be used for more than one purpose. When they are not smacking opponents over the head with it, players can actually ride the skateboard in the ring and around the arena. The result doesn't always look smooth or glamorous, but it is certainly entertaining.

1 Propane Tank

Leaning heavily on the arcade angle of AEW: Fight Forever, players have access to an explosive weapon. This is not an exaggeration, the propane tank in the game will literally explode when thrown, causing damage to any in its way.

The propane tank does not operate like the other standard weapons in AEW: Fight Forever. Since it does its damage from a distance, players will need to measure their approach and make sure to get a clean space to throw the tank into. Failure to do so may result in players getting a taste of their own medicine.

AEW Fight Forever is now available for PC, PS4, PS5, Nintendo Switch, Xbox One, and Xbox Series X/S.
